Grammarly Patches Huge Privacy Bug

While I have never used Grammarly, there is no way I would ever do so after news like this.

Grammarly, a copyediting extension for Chrome and Firefox that points out typos and grammatical mistakes, had a major bug that allowed any website you visit to log into your account and read everything you ever wrote. It made all your documents, history, logs, tweets and blog posts vulnerable to high-tech snoops.
